I have same issue. I have asked it from DJI and this is what they said:
-The barometer has 2cm/s of error. This is barometer's feature.
-If the flight time is 25min = 1500s, then the error can accumulate approximately to 30m = 2cm/s * 1500s
-The alt also relative to HP alt. If there is alt different between HP and landing location, it will also add in the alt.

My altitude show 20 meter after 17 min flight (ground level, on the home point).

My theory on why the shift occurs: At the beginning of the flight the sensor is at ambient temperature;
after about 10 minutes of flying the altitude sensor's temperature has increased due to localized heating inside
the aircraft; this increase in temperature is affecting the output of the altitude sensor. I'll bet that the shift will be smaller during my up and coming winter flights! I wonder if anyone at DJI can comment on my theory??
